Legal ramifications of having financial debt forgivenWhile financial obligation forgiveness can soothe financial burden, it includes possible legal consequences: The internal revenue service deals with forgiven financial obligation over $600 as taxed earnings. Customers obtain a 1099-C kind and must report the amount when filing tax obligations.
Below are some of the exemptions and exceptions: If you were financially troubled (meaning your complete financial obligations were higher than your complete possessions) at the time of forgiveness, you might omit some or every one of the terminated debt from your taxed revenue. You will need to complete Type 982 and attach it to your income tax return.
While not related to bank card, some trainee lending mercy programs enable debts to be terminated without tax consequences. If the forgiven financial obligation was related to a qualified farm or organization procedure, there might be tax obligation exemptions. Debt mercy is when a lending institution forgives all or several of your exceptional balance on a funding or other debt account to help alleviate your financial obligation.
Debt mercy is when a lender agrees to clean out some or all of your account equilibrium. It's a technique some individuals make use of to reduce debts such as credit cards, individual fundings and pupil car loans.
Federal trainee financing forgiveness programs are one of the only methods to remove a financial obligation without consequences. These programs use only to federal student lendings and commonly have strict qualification rules. Personal pupil fundings do not get approved for forgiveness programs. One of the most widely known alternative is Civil service Lending Mercy (PSLF), which erases staying government finance balances after you function full time for a qualified company and make repayments for 10 years.

Even more than fifty percent of all U.S. medical facilities use some kind of medical financial debt alleviation, according to patient services support group Dollar For, not just nonprofit ones. These programs, commonly called charity treatment, decrease and even remove clinical bills for professional individuals.
